The following Tree datatype implements a binary tree with a number in each node and leaf: (define-type Tree (leaf [val : Number]) (node [val : Number] [left : Tree] [right : Tree])) Implement the function contains?, which takes a tree and a number and returns \#t if the number is in the tree, \#f otherwise. Example: (contains? (node 5 (leaf 6) (leaf 7)) 6) should produce \#t. The second argument to the contains? function is "along for the ride
